Tip for looking younger: it’s all about evening out the skin, erasing shadows and sunspots. I use foundation and concealer judiciously, and color correcting powder around the eyes to brighten up. I also look younger with color on my cheeks as opposed to bronzer. In a fresh pink color. Not too much. High on the cheekbone.
I use a self tanner on my face after using a serum at night..every other night though. It adds a bit of a "healthy glow" and I use a bb cream not heavy foundation. My tip for YOU: After I read in a yoga book that combing hair when it is wet stretches and weakens the hair shafts, I started WAITING to brush my hair until it's completely dry. Immediately there was finally more hair on my head than on my floor! Now I seldom brush it at all, and it looks and feels thicker. I hope you try this and see what you think.
